This was our very first “commissioned” piece of music. Em’s sister, Sue, along with her husband Tom and their business partner, had just opened a theater in Nashville, Indiana. Sue called to ask if we would consider writing the title song for that first original play, “The Higher the Hair, the Closer to Heaven.” We debated whether or not to do it, but finally decided that it would be both fun, and an important challenge for us. It was different than anything else we had written together, but turned out to be a really positive experience. It was especially fun to be there in the early days of the production as they worked out the harmonies, since they were an especially talented group full of excitement and enthusiasm. Then, we got to see the actual production—a fun-filled and memorable night for sure!
What a wonderful feeling it was for us to say “yes,” even though we didn’t know what we were getting into. Courage is contagious. It was actually much easier to accept the invitation knowing how much courage it took for Sue and Tom to launch the entire Nashville theater adventure. Surely, they had no idea what they were stepping into, but they met the challenge that brought joy and laughter to so many over the years.
To think that hair can get you closer to heaven is an outrageous thought. But, there’s a profound Truth hidden behind that seemingly light-hearted idea/play, making its debut in Nashville over a decade ago. The deeper Truth is in discovering the audacity needed to realize the dream. You could say “The bolder the courage, the closer to really living!”
